Background technology
Greening seedling it is most-often used in urban landscaping such as:Urban afforestation, residential quarters greening, highway planting, deserted mountain Greening, greening river dyke etc..According to the understanding of modern, gardens not only act as strolling about or have a rest and be used, while also have protection and improve The function of environment.Plant can release oxygen with absorbing carbon dioxide, purify air;Harmful gas can be absorbed to a certain extent Body and absorption dust, pollution abatement;Temperature, the humidity of air can be adjusted, improves miniclimate;Also weaken noise and it is windproof, The protective actions such as fire prevention.Significantly psychologically with spiritual beneficial effect, national happiness is in the top in gardens City, none is not garden-like cities.It strolls about or have a rest in scenic and quiet gardens, helps to eliminate to work long hours to bring Anxiety and it is tired, make mental, physical be restored.
The famous nursery stock place of production in the whole nation, nursery stock concentrate producing region:Liaoning Kaiyuan, East China, Xiaoshan, Zhejiang, Taian Shandong, Qingzhou in Shandong province, Henan Yanling, Changsha, Anhui Feixi, Henan Huangchuan, Baoding, Xi'an week to, Yulin, Jiangxi The ground such as Jiujiang are all the bigger greening seedling places of production.Wherein county of East China Xinhe River town flowers and trees area is the current greening seedling in China Wooden maximum place of production, Shuyang government statistics in 2010 statistics indicate that, whole county nursery stock place of production area breaks through 500,000 mu, and kind is up to More than 3000 plant, and general types more than 400 are planted.Nursery stock species covers:Shade tree, arbor, flowering shrub, remain evergreen as the pine and cypress, bamboo, aquatic plant Object, liana, lawn, herbage flower, potted landscape potting, landscape tree, moulding tree etc..
Since seedling growth distribution is wide, for there is the user of nursery stock demand, it is difficult to which fast searching collects suitable nursery stock letter Breath is traded management, and therefore, the present invention provides a kind of seedling information total management system based on Internet of Things, existing to meet Demand.

The purpose of the present invention is what is be achieved through the following technical solutions:
A kind of seedling information total management system based on Internet of Things, which is characterized in that including data high in the clouds synchronization system, Seedling information management module, user management module, warehouse module and fiscal module, data high in the clouds synchronization system are believed with nursery stock Management module is ceased, seedling information management module realizes shared, the seedling information management module by data high in the clouds synchronization system Be connected respectively with user management module, warehouse module, fiscal module, the user management module respectively with warehouse module, finance Analysis module connects, and user management module is used to implement Multilevel user and the different operating function of different stage user setting Permission, the warehouse module are used to implement the seedling information that user possesses individual and are managed analysis, the fiscal module It is used to implement user and carries out analysis for financial management.
Further, the seedling information management module is used to implement user and reads the issue of nursery stock dealing information, nursery stock valency Table rows feelings, nursery stock price trend.
Further, the warehouse module is used to implement user and carries out newly-increased seedling information, newly-increased cost information, newly-increased seedling The management of wooden specification information, seedling growth analysis information.
Further, the fiscal module includes sales management module, cost management module, payment embodiment module.
Further, the sales management module is used to implement user and carries out nursery stock dealing management.
Further, the cost management module is used to implement user and carries out seedling cost information, payoff profile information Management.
Further, the user management module includes mobile client, WEB client side, pc client.
The beneficial effects of the invention are as follows:The seedling information total management system based on Internet of Things of the present invention, passes through data High in the clouds synchronization system realizes the data sharing of seedling information, and passes through seedling information management module and feed back to user, helps user Quick dealing information, the price quotations for understanding nursery stock, at the same user by warehouse module to the seedling information that individual is possessed into Row administrative analysis manages personal newly-increased seedling information, newly-increased cost information, newly-increased nursery stock specification information, seedling growth analysis letter Breath helps accurate perception individual's seedling information;Simultaneously by the cooperation of user management module and seedling information management module, collect User demand information and location information are operated with reference to specific seedling information and then guidance, suggestion user, user are helped to carry out More preferable cultivating seedlings and demand information matching.
